Types & Causes of Total Hip Replacement Surgery

Total hip replacement Surgery is recommended when the hip joint is badly damaged and causes constant pain or stiffness. Common causes include osteoarthritis, hip fractures, rheumatoid arthritis injuries, and chronic joint wear. If cartilage wears away, bones rub against each other and can cause pain to the point of leading to surgery being required. 

Traditional Total Hip Replacement

This approach needs a bigger cut to reach the hip joint. The procedure involves removing the damaged bone and cartilage from the body and substituting them with artificial implants. The method works effectively as a standard treatment option for various patients.

Fixation Methods (Cemented and Cementless)

The bone cement functions as the adhesive material that secures the implant during cemented replacement. The implant in cementless replacement enables natural bone development to occur, which will create a secure bond with the implant after some time.

Recovery after total hip replacement Surgery

Patients must stay within the medical facility for 3 to 5 days following the total hip replacement surgery in order to finish their healing process. Patients experience relief from pain through medications that gradually help them feel better. Patients start walking with assistance after one to two days of their procedure. The process of physiotherapy helps patients regain their strength and flexibility. Most patients resume their normal activities after six to eight weeks of healing while they attend regular medical checkups to assess their recovery progress.
